Nevada Statutes

§ 104.9525 — Fees

Nevada·Title 8 COMMERCIAL INSTRUMENTS AND TRANSACTIONS·Ch. 104 Uniform· Filing

1. Except as otherwise provided in subsection 5, the fee for filing and indexing a record under this part, other than an initial financing statement of the kind described in subsection 2 of NRS 104.9502 , is:

(a)Sixty dollars if the record is communicated in writing and consists of one or two pages;
(b)Ninety dollars if the record is communicated in writing and consists of more than two pages, and $2 for each page over 20 pages;
(c)Thirty dollars if the record is communicated by another medium authorized by filing-office rule; and
